The series letter is used by Porsche to indicate the revision for production cars. It often changes annually toreflect changes for the new model year.
Not all of the Porsche 911 models produced are mentioned here. The listed models are notable for their role in the advancements in technology and their influence on other vehicles from Porsche.

  • 911 Carrera line-up. Models offered: Carrera, Carrera S, Carrera 4, Carrera 4S, Carrera GTS, Carrera 4 GTS, Carrera T. All models have cabriolet options except the 911 Carrera T.
  • 911 Targa line-up. Models offered: Targa 4, Targa 4S, Targa 4 GTS.
  • 911 Turbo line-up. Models offered: Turbo, Turbo S. All models have cabriolet options.
  • GT3/GT3-RS : Track focused version of the 911 Carrera with a naturally aspirated engine and rear wheel drive layout. No cabriolet variant available.
  • GT2/GT2-RS : The highest performance derivative, a track focused of the 911 Turbo with rear wheel drive layout. No cabriolet version available. Now available as an RS (Renn Sport) model only.
